What Is an HRV Unit and How Does It Improve Ventilation?
A heat recovery ventilator (HRV) unit is a key component for maintaining optimal indoor air quality in modern homes. It works by exchanging stale indoor air with fresh outdoor air while recovering energy from the outgoing air. This process ensures that your living space remains comfortable without sacrificing efficiency.
HRVs operate through two separate airflow paths: one for incoming fresh air and another for outgoing stale air. As these two streams pass through the HRV, a heat exchanger transfers thermal energy from the warmer exhaust to pre-condition the incoming cold air during the winter months, or vice versa in the summer. This minimises temperature fluctuations indoors.
By continuously circulating and refreshing interior air, an HRV reduces humidity levels and eliminates pollutants, including dust mites and allergens. The result is healthier breathing conditions for you and your family, especially those with respiratory issues or allergies.
Moreover, an HRV unit helps maintain consistent temperatures throughout your home. Working closely with existing heating or cooling systems enhances overall comfort while using less energy than traditional ventilation methods.

How to Maintain Your Air Exchanger for Optimal Performance?
Maintaining your heat recovery air-exchanger is essential for ensuring its efficiency and longevity. Start by regularly checking the filters. Clean or replace them as needed to maintain optimal airflow. Clogged filters can lead to reduced performance, impacting indoor air quality.
Next, inspect the unit itself for any dust accumulation or debris. A simple wipe-down with a damp cloth can go a long way in keeping your system functioning well. Pay attention to the core of the exchanger; this part plays a crucial role in transferring heat effectively between incoming and outgoing air.
Don't forget about drainage! Ensure that condensate drains are clear and free from blockages. If water accumulates, it may lead to mould growth or other unwanted issues within your home environment.
Schedule professional maintenance at least once a year to ensure optimal performance and extend the lifespan of your equipment. Technicians can identify potential problems before they escalate into costly repairs while also providing expert cleaning services that you might not achieve on your own. Regular maintenance ensures that your heat recovery air-exchanger continues to deliver fresh air efficiently throughout all seasons.
